The Global Coking Capacity will Continue to Increase in 2017
at an AAGR of 4.6%.
The global coking capacity increased from 5,792.0 thousand
barrels per day (mbd) in 2005 to 7,914.0 mbd in 2013, at an AAGR of 3.9%. It is
expected to increase from 7,914.0 mbd in 2013 to 9,525.0 mbd in 2017, at an
AAGR of 4.6%.
Asia plays an important role in the global refining coking
industry. It accounts for 38.6% of the global coking capacity. Coking capacity
in the region increased from 1,452.0 mbd in 2005 to 3,058.0 mbd in 2013, at an
AAGR of 9.3%. It is expected to increase from 3,058.0 mbd in 2013 to 3,846.0
mbd in 2017, at an AAGR of 5.7%. CHINA, INDIA, JAPAN, TAIWAN AND TURKMENISTAN
are the key countries in Asia accounting for over 94.8% of the total coking
capacity of the region.
